About this map

The Butterfield Trail cuts a historic diagonal across this Luna County landscape, tracing a path through the high desert during the early 1960s. This arid territory is defined by its sophisticated water-management network, where named infrastructure like Criswell Tank, Upton Tank, and numerous windmills—including the Homestead Windmill and Yates Windmill—supported the region's ranching operations. The topography is dominated by the prominent Antelope Hill, which rises above a series of drainages such as Antelope Draw and West Antelope Draw.
